Job description

To build, lead and manage bioinformatic pipelines in the Biological Mass Spectrometry and Proteomics Facility at the MRC Laboratory of Molecular Biology (LMB).

To work as part of a dynamic and collaborative team of facility staff, with research groups in the LMB, and with other bioinformatics experts within LMB. Specifically, to develop and maintain analysis methods and pipelines to analyse data produced by cutting-edge mass spectrometry technologies. These will include the analysis of datasets produced by high throughput labelled and label free proteomics, analysis of protein interactions in the context of hydrogen/deuterium exchange, purified protein complexes or in-cell interactions using crosslinking mass spectrometry.

To develop and implement new analysis software packages in line with the strategic development of the Facility and of the LMB overall.

To communicate data analysis results obtained with users of the Biological Mass Spectrometry and Proteomics Facility

To be a focus of expertise on Mass Spectrometry/Proteomics bioinformatics.

Academic qualifications and experience:

PhD in a relevant biological subject (Analytical Chemistry, Biochemistry, Bioinformatics, Computational Biology or a related field) and a track record of academic and professional achievement.

Postdoctoral experience in computational biology or bioinformatics in academia or industry with focus on proteomics/mass spectrometry data analysis.

Technical skills and expertise:

Significant experience of and proven expertise in cutting edge research relevant to the project, and knowledge of the field.

Proficiency in Python and R analysis of data produced with different proteomic software packages (e.g., Proteome Discoverer and others).

Experience in analysing mass spectrometry quantitative proteomic datasets - labelled (TMT and SILAC) and label free datasets.

Experience in developing new analysis packages for proteomic data analysis.

Experience in maintaining a reproducible record of the data analysis performed in each project.

In-depth knowledge of proteomics techniques, workflows, and data formats combined with natural curiosity and ability to ramp up quickly in new areas, leveraging the expertise of others.
